Najjar Cautions “Barouk Station Issue Will Not Pass”

In an interview with LBC television on Thursday, Justice Minister Ibrahim Najjar commented on the Barouk internet station, which reportedly has ties with Israel, saying that it is “shameful” to accuse the Justice Ministry of not shouldering its responsibilities, while being aware of the station’s ties to Israel.

State Prosecutor “Judge Said Mirza told me that [Telecommunications] Minister Gebran Bassil informed him only two days ago that the Barouk station is linked to Israel,” Najjar said, adding that the judge had not received any information on the station’s alleged Israeli ties prior to August 18.

Najjar also said that when Mirza asked Bassil why he refrained from raising the issue earlier, Bassil’s reply was “I did not want to make a fuss about it.”

“I assure [Free Patriotic Movement leader MP] Michel Aoun and Minister Bassil that we won’t let this pass,” Najjar said.

Najjar also touched on the issue of illegal phone calls, saying that it falls within the responsibilities of the Telecom Ministry rather than the Justice Ministry and stressing that it has always followed up all complaints addressed to it.
